concerted

adjective

con·​cert·​ed kən-ˈsər-təd How to pronounce concerted (audio)
Synonyms of concertednext
1
a
: mutually contrived or agreed on
a concerted effort
a concerted agreement
b
: performed in unison
concerted artillery fire
The slowdown was a concerted action by the workers.
2
: arranged in parts for several voices or instruments
The concerted pieces were interspersed with solos.
concertedly adverb
concertedness noun

Word History

Etymology

see concert entry 2

First Known Use

1652, in the meaning defined at sense 1b
